More than half of the homes in Brighton (Tas.) are now owned with a mortgage. This shift reflects a local housing market where the typical mortgage payment is $1,450 per month, which is well below the national figure but slightly higher than the state average.

Rents, mortgages and crowding.
Typical weekly rents here are $350, which is higher than in most similar areas and a little above the Tasmanian average. Meanwhile, the usual monthly home loan payment is $1,450, though this remains well below the Australian figure.

How homes are owned or rented.
Only 25.8% of homes are owned outright, a figure that is far below the state average and much lower than most other areas. About 22.3% of households rent, which is higher than most similar areas but well below the national average.

Houses, townhouses, apartments and bedrooms.
Separate houses make up 81.9% of the local stock, which is well above the Australian average. While these homes are often larger—with 75% having three or more bedrooms—the number of detached houses is well below the state average.
